Rina66 · 27/12/2021 06:43

I really like the products, great for a quick everyday no make up make up. I have the BFF De Stress, the eye shadow pots in Wisdom (matte taupe) and Chariot (shimmer khaki), the lip to cheek pots which I love in Pia (bright pink) and Phoebe (rose pink). They are great for dabbing on and brightening your face. I also really like the magnetic stacking brush.
